Understanding Data Centers: Infrastructure and Components

Many users want to launch their websites and buy dedicated servers for this purpose, but clients are rarely interested in the functioning of the servers and data centers. However, that is important to understand because, together with the hosting plan, you are also accessing data centers. If that topic interests you, we are here to help.

A data center is a certain building or room with IT infrastructure for running the services and applications. Also, stored data is needed for these services and applications. In only a couple of years, data centers have grown immensely, from privately owned firms that offered services for individual companies to remote networks with virtualized infrastructure for several companies.

Hosting Infrastructure Services Market Size Expands as Cloud Adoption Drives Robust Growth in Data Centers

Rising demand for cloud computing, edge computing, and data security fuels growth in the hosting infrastructure services market.

PORTLAND, OREGON, UNITED STATES, November 6, 2023 /EINPresswire.com/ — The hosting infrastructure services market was valued at $14.5 billion in 2021, and is estimated to reach $32.5 billion by 2031, growing at a CAGR of 8.4% from 2022 to 2031.

Hosted services are applications, IT infrastructure components or functions that organizations access from external service providers, typically through an internet connection. Hosted services cover a wide spectrum of offerings, including web hosting, off-site backup and virtual desktops. Cloud services also fall within the hosted services category, although not…

The Evolution of Data Centers: From On-Premises to Cloud and Edge Computing

By Vikas Sharma, Founder and Director of Hi-COM

In today’s technology-driven world, data centres have become a crucial component of modern IT infrastructure. These sophisticated facilities are responsible for centralising the management of vast amounts of data that modern businesses generate and rely on every day. It has facilitated enterprises to store their precious data in a single place, making it simpler to access and analyse.

This in turn has improved the overall business efficiency while reducing the effort of duplication and providing a better insight into the business operations.
